The new motherboard arrived today and -- despite being pretty exhausted, because I was up past 3 AM two nights ago working with my Indian colleague and then up before 6 AM this morning for a meeting down in the Loop -- I've installed it in the studio computer. I still need to make sure I installed everything correctly and to install the OS and all the software, but it's progress.

Interestingly, I hadn't noticed that this motherboard has no floppy support. I assume there's some way to get the RAID drivers installed. Or maybe they're included with Windows 7...
